Understand the Science
The value of basic science in insect biology is no more evident than when a crisis arises involving a devastating insect pest like the New World screwworm, says University of Illinois entomology professor May Berenbaum. In a 2016 essay in the journal Science, Berenbaum wrote about the successful—if temporary—eradication of the pest in many parts of the world.
